Post by STL fan in MN »

The only one of these proposals I’ve actually seen as a legit rumor is the one for Dobson…but he has now let it be known he wants to stay in the East so that takes out the Blues unfortunately.

I saw it a few places but here it is from Strick:
Islanders Dman Noah Dobson is indeed staying in the Eastern Conference and has informed interested teams.
That tells me the Blues were informed they’re out.

The other 2 trades sound like ones I’ve seen fans propose but not any rumors of anything like that actually be out there.

I’m also not a big fan of acquiring Byram. He’s a solid #3 (was Buffalo’s #2 but I see him as more of a #3 guy on a team with actual Cup aspirations) but he’s a lefty. We're already chock full of LDs. But we do need to get younger on defense on both sides. But absolutely not at the expense of Kyrou. Kyrou isn’t untouchable but Byram doesn’t move the needle for me.

I would’ve considered Kyrou for Dobson but that ship has sailed it seems. Byram isn’t the same caliber of player and he’s a lefty so I have much less interest with him.

I love Kulich though. Great young C that I think is going to be a perinatal 30 goal scorer in this league. But I’d really only consider trading Kyrou if Kyrou wasn’t the best asset in the deal. This deal wouldn’t be that.

Kyrou has lead the Blues in goals each of the last 3 seasons. You can’t just give up that player without someone big coming back in return. Cant just assume/hope Snuggy and others will pick up the slack.
